Swiss German University

Indonesia Founded 2000

Overview

English Name: Swiss German University
Acronyms: SGU
Founded: 2000
Control Type: Private

A private university based in Tangerang, Indonesia, Swiss German University was founded in 2000 and operates as a higher-education provider. Its institutional context places it within Indonesia's wider academic ecosystem.

Academic Details

Swiss German University's institutional metrics and recognition context. Recognition reciprocity matters for credential portability — check whether your home country accepts Swiss German University's qualifications.

Academic Year: August to July
Accrediting Agency: National Accreditation Agency for Higher Education (BAN-PT)
Admission Requirements: College A-level (Indonesia: SMU); English test; Entrance examination

Programs Offered

Swiss German University's programme finder filters by name across all degree levels. Departmental admissions criteria sometimes differ from institutional minimums — verify against the programme page before relying on either.

Bachelor's Degree

9 programmes

Swiss German University delivers 9 programmes at bachelor's level, the qualifications school-leavers most commonly apply to as their first step into higher education.

Akuntansi Accounting
Ilmu Komunikasi Communication Studies
Manajemen Management & Leadership
Teknik Biomedis Biomedical & Laboratory Sciences
Teknik Industri Industrial & Systems Engineering
Teknik Informatika Computer Sciences
Teknik Kimia Chemical Engineering
Teknik Mesin Mechanical Engineering
Teknologi Pangan Food Science

Master's Degree

3 programmes

At postgraduate taught level, Swiss German University runs 3 programmes. These master's degrees suit applicants ready to concentrate on a narrower field than their bachelor's covered.

Manajemen Management & Leadership
Teknik Informatika Computer Sciences
Teknik Mesin Mechanical Engineering
